Run off from land adjacent to the highway

Where there is or is likely to be run-off from landscaped areas, open spaces and adjoining land, appropriate arrangements must be made for land drainage. This can include providing intercepting drains and ditches with satisfactory outfalls.

Where private non-adoptable drives and other surfaces fall towards the adoptable highway, surface water run-off must be prevented from reaching the highway boundary and entering the highway drainage system.
